Ernest the Canary
Ernest the Canary is a beginner crochet amigurumi pattern from Kerry Lord’s second book: Edward’s Menagerie: Birds.

Using TOFT’s luxury British wool, Ernest the Canary is a quick and rewarding make. Only the finest fleeces are selected for this British wool blend, which makes using it a real pleasure.
Yarn: TOFT DK Wool - 50g of colour 1 (we recommend ‘yellow’) and 25g of colour 2 (we recommend ‘oatmeal’)
Hook: 3mm Crochet Hook
Notions: A handful of toy stuffing, tapestry needle, black wool for the eyes, and some scrap yarn to use as a stitch marker.
Gauge: 6 sts x 7 rows in 3cm x 3cm
Finished measurements: 28cm when in the sitting position
Techniques used: British double crochet stitch
